It was frustrating, of course, being so close to it and not seeing anything suspicious. All I can say is that I'm glad Kay dragged us off to the library in the first place, and that Becky and I have annoyingly large clean streaks.

 

It all began in the library, on the other side of school to the Dining Hall, where Kay had gathered us to 'research' things we might find useful as detectives. The dinner bell went and, Kay and Addie being Kay and Addie, rushed off to dinner to fill their ever-hungry stomachs. Becky hoisted up a pile of encyclopaedias and opened the cabinet where said encyclopedias are kept. She gave a short shriek and took a step back, caught her heel on one of Kay's half-finished mystery novel manuscripts and went careening to the floor. I picked up the encyclopedias and went to put them in the cabinet. I do not think that in those first moments of shock that I truly realised the situation. For a moment I braced myself for my punishment. For you see, Amy Troy is our Head Girl here in Perennial School For Girls. And it was her dead body Becky and I found in the Encyclopedia Cabinet.
